Battery Life I Should Keep in Mind

Since this is a 7th generation laptop, I would not expect modern battery performance. In my buying decision, I would check the battery condition carefully, especially if I am buying a used unit. If I need long unplugged use, I would make sure the battery is still in good health or plan for replacement.

What I Look For Before Buying

Before I buy, I always check these points:

  • Processor model and exact i7 variant
  • RAM size, preferably 8GB or more
  • Storage type, with SSD being better than HDD
  • Battery health and charger condition
  • Screen condition, keyboard, and touchpad
  • Ports and connectivity options
  • Overall physical condition if it is a used laptop

What I Would Be Careful About

I would be careful about buying it if the price is too close to newer laptops. Since it is an older generation, I would compare it with newer Intel Core i3 or Ryzen options that may offer better efficiency and battery life. I would also avoid a unit with poor battery health, slow HDD storage, or visible hardware damage.
